15w2+62w+63=0 Can you help me

Mathematics
1 answer:
anzhelika [568]3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

w=-7/3 and w=-9/5

Step-by-step explanation:

Given: 15w^2+62w+63=0

Factor: (3w+7)(5w+9)=0

Zero Product Property: 3w+7=0 and 5w+9=0

Solve each equation: w=-7/3 and w=-9/5
